Senior Transition Manager (Credit)
\nPermanent c.£70,000
\nFully Remote with 50% Travel to Poland
\nWe are looking for an experienced Senior Transition Manager to lead the successful migration of finance processes from multiple international locations into a centralised shared services environment. This is a highly visible role that requires strong leadership, stakeholder management, and project delivery expertise to ensure a smooth transition while maintaining service excellence.
\nKey Responsibilities
\n- \n
- Manage end-to-end transition projects within Finance Credit operations across multiple European markets. \n
- Collaborate with client stakeholders, finance teams, and cross-functional workstreams to deliver transition objectives. \n
- Lead knowledge transfer activities, process mapping, documentation, and training to support operational readiness. \n
- Proactively identify risks, dependencies, and process inefficiencies, implementing effective mitigation plans. \n
- Monitor project progress, milestones, and deliverables, providing regular updates to senior stakeholders. \n
- Support go-live activities and post-transition stabilisation to ensure sustainable operational performance. \n
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ives, promoting standardisation and operational best practice. \n
- Ensure service quality, compliance requirements, and customer expectations are upheld throughout the transition lifecycle. \n
